A secreting adenoma is a generally benign tumor that originates in glandular tissue and actively produces hormones, releasing them in amounts that can disrupt the body's balance.
Common symptoms: The manifestations depend on the hormone involved and the gland affected; they can include metabolic changes, in weight, in the skin, in blood pressure, or in other functions regulated by hormones.
When to see a doctor? It is advisable to seek guidance with persistent or unexplained hormonal symptoms that affect overall well-being.
Which specialist treats it? The endocrinologist is the professional specialized in glands and hormones, and at times collaborates with other specialists depending on the case. If you notice changes that suggest a hormonal imbalance, a professional assessment helps clarify them.
